Walls Are Up And The Window Is In The Wrong Spot

As you can see from the pictures below they removed the forms today. It's really starting to take shape now. They have all the drain pipes laid and will water proof the basement tomorrow and back fill on Monday. The wood is being delivered next week sometime.

We noticed our basement window was in the wrong place. When we had our pre-construction meeting we were told we would only have 1 basement window and it would be in the unfinished part of the basement.

Now it's not only in the wrong place but it's in direct line with the wall that the t.v. will be mounted on. I also liked that it was in the unfinished part after I thought about it because the room was an empty room about 12x15 we could finish and turn that window into an egress window. Not sure if I like this and not sure if we can get a window where it's supposed to be. I guess I'll find out tomorrow when I call my PM.
